Average Pharmacy Technicians Salary in Cape Coral-Fort Myers, FL

Pharmacy Technicians in the Cape Coral-Fort Myers, FL area earn an average annual salary of $42,790. This figure is slightly below the national average of $44,160, suggesting localized market dynamics and potentially a slightly lower demand or a more competitive entry-level landscape compared to other regions. The specific economic conditions and healthcare infrastructure within this Florida metropolitan area play a significant role in shaping compensation for these vital healthcare professionals.

Frequently Asked Questions

How much does a Pharmacy Technicians make in Cape Coral-Fort Myers, FL?

The median annual salary for a Pharmacy Technicians in Cape Coral-Fort Myers, FL is $42,790. This typically ranges from $36,030 for entry-level positions to $52,460 for top-level roles.

How does the salary compare to the national average?

The average salary for this role in Cape Coral-Fort Myers, FL is 3.1% lower than the national median of $44,160.

Methodology: Salary data is derived from the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) OEWS 2024 release. Figures represent gross pay before taxes. Analysis includes 1,230 employees in the Cape Coral-Fort Myers, FL area with a job density of 4.087 per 1,000 jobs. Cost of Living data is estimated based on state and metro averages.
